The local climate includes hot summers and cold winters, requiring roofing materials that can withstand significant temperature fluctuations and potential moisture. Asphalt shingles are common, but metal roofing offers enhanced durability. The installation process starts with a thorough inspection of your existing roof. This involves checking the decking, underlayment, and existing shingles for any signs of wear or damage. Next, the old roofing material is carefully removed, ensuring your property is protected. New underlayment and flashing are installed to create a watertight barrier, particularly around areas like chimneys and vents. Finally, the new roofing material is applied systematically by the installation crew. This step-by-step method ensures a secure and long-lasting roof. When you start looking at a new roof, the final number depends on a few specific things. The total surface area is the biggest factor, but the steepness of your roof and how many stories your house has will change the labor intensity. We also look at the current material—stripping off old layers adds to the disposal fees. Choosing between asphalt shingles, metal, or tile shifts the budget significantly. An asphalt shingle roof uses petroleum-based products reinforced with fiberglass or organic mats. This remains the most popular roofing style because it is versatile and cost-effective. You typically need a new installation if your current shingles are losing granules or are nearing the end of their expected lifespan. EPDM roofing, a synthetic rubber roofing membrane, is often used for flat or low-slope roofs. It's known for its durability and weather resistance, making it a viable option for some sections of Kansas City properties. It can withstand temperature fluctuations common in the region. In Kansas City, a roofing nailer is a power tool used by the installation crew to quickly drive nails that secure roofing materials, like shingles, to the roof deck. It ensures consistent nail depth and placement, which is critical for a strong, weather-resistant roof. Using a roofing nailer speeds up the process significantly while maintaining quality. A single-ply roofing membrane system is a type of flat roof covering made from a single layer of material, such as TPO, EPDM, or PVC. These membranes are durable, waterproof, and designed for low-slope applications. They are often used on commercial buildings but can be found on residential additions as well. Metal roofing offers excellent durability and longevity for Kansas City homes, standing up well to temperature extremes and heavy precipitation. It's fire-resistant and can reflect solar heat, potentially reducing cooling costs. The variety of styles available means it can complement many architectural designs. Installing a metal roof in Kansas City involves preparing the roof deck, then laying down a protective underlayment. The metal panels are carefully measured, cut, and fastened, with attention paid to seams and flashing to ensure a watertight seal. The crew works methodically across the roof surface.
